Christmas Raspberry Cream Cookies

If you love soft, melt-in-your-mouth cookies with a burst of fruity goodness, these Christmas Raspberry Cream Cookies are an absolute must-bake! Cream cheese keeps the cookies tender and rich, while sweet raspberry jam adds that perfect holiday pop of flavor. Perfect for gift-giving, holiday cookie trays, or a cozy afternoon treat with a cup of cocoa.

Ingredients

  • ½ cup butter, softened
  • ½ cup c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la
  • 2 cups flour
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• ½ cup raspberry jam
  • Optional: powdered sugar for dusting

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a large bowl, cream together butter, cream cheese, and sugar until light and fluffy.
  3. Beat in the egg and vanilla until fully combined.
  4. In a separate bowl, whisk together flour and baking powder.
  5.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, mixing until a soft dough forms.
  6. Scoop tablespoonfuls of dough onto the prepared baking sheet.
  7. Use your thumb or the back of a spoon to create a small well in each cookie.
  8. Fill each indentation with about ½ teaspoon of raspberry jam.
  9. Bake for 10–12 minutes, or until the edges are just lightly golden. The centers should remain soft.
  10. Allow cookies to cool on a wire rack and dust with powdered sugar if desired.

Variation

  • Chocolate Raspberry Twist: Add mini chocolate chips to the dough for a chocolatey surprise with every bite.
  • Mixed Berry Magic: Swap raspberry jam for a mix of strawberry, blueberry, or blackberry preserves for a colorful, fruity assortment.
  • Nutty Delight: Sprinkle finely chopped almonds or pecans on top of the jam before baking for a crunchy, festive twist.
  • Festive Flavors: Mix in a pinch of cinnamon or nutmeg to the dough for a warm holiday flavor.

Cooking Notes

  • Make sure butter and cream cheese are softened to room temperature; this ensures a smooth, even dough.
  • Do not overbake! The cookies should look slightly underdone in the center when you remove them from the oven they’ll firm up as they cool.
  • Use a small cookie scoop for uniform size, so all cookies bake evenly.
  • Raspberry jam can be gently warmed in the microwave for easier spooning.

Tips

  1. Prevent Sticky Fingers: Roll the cookie dough in powdered sugar before baking for less sticking and a sweet finish.
  2. Jam Placement: Avoid overfilling the wells with jam to prevent spilling during baking.
  3. Make Ahead: Dough can be refrigerated for up to 24 hours before baking; simply add a minute or two to the baking time.
  4. Soft Center Guarantee: Let cookies cool completely on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ack.

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. Can I use another jam?
    Yes! Strawberry, blueberry, or apricot jam works beautifully.
  2. Can I freeze the cookies?
    Absolutely. Freeze baked cookies in an airtight container for up to 3 months.
  3. Can I make these gluten-free?
    Yes, substitute all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free baking flour blend.
  4. How soft do the cookies stay?
    The centers remain soft and creamy, while the edges are lightly golden for a perfect balance.
